☐ Before rotating the Tocksweep scheduler keys, confirm the cron drift investigation is closed: support should verify that no jobs on the Hallin cluster are still firing more than 90 seconds late, and that the clock-sync fix has been deployed to every worker. Attach the final drift report to the ceremony record. When both checks pass, unseal the rotation workstation using the recovery passphrase noted immediately below this item.

recovery phrase for kagep-kadug: praox-wenael

## ParcelPing Webhook — Environments

ParcelPing pushes tracking events from the Droverline carrier network to our fulfilment service. Staging mirrors prod but uses synthetic parcels only. Never point the staging webhook at prod queues; retries will duplicate shipments. Rotate the signing secret quarterly (see runbook). Deploys go through Marta's pipeline; no manual pushes. The current staging configuration values are listed below.

config for kajeg-kahog:
WENIX_LOG_LEVEL=debug
WENIX_METRICS_HOST=metrics.wenix.qirvansys.corp
WENIX_POOL_SIZE=4

Finance Review Summary — Harwick Street Lease. Renegotiation with Pellgrove Estates concluded last week. We secured a 12% reduction on base rent and a two-year break clause, offset by taking on internal maintenance costs. Net annual saving is projected at roughly 8% of facilities spend. Sales leads should note that showroom space on the ground floor is unchanged, so client demos continue as normal. The savings feed directly into next year's commercial plans, summarised confidentially below.

board note of kaguf-kawig: Novdorax Logistics plans to raise the Aldax list price by 41.6 percent in July. The board signed off on a budget of $484.6 million for Project Druiel. The renewal with Gorirox Logistics closes at $136.6 million a year, 37.5 percent above the last contract. Project Silmir slips by a full year because of the audit delay.

Subject: Formula sandbox cut-over complete

Team,

As of this morning, Calcwright evaluates all user-supplied formulas inside the new Quarrel sandbox. Legacy evaluation is fully disabled; there is no fallback path. Expect a small wave of tickets about stricter function whitelisting. Escalate anything involving timeouts over five seconds to the Brindleford on-call. The current sandbox configuration values are listed below.

service settings:
[beldor]
port = 11211
team = novvan
host = beldor.zemvarforge.corp
region = south-2
access_code = ac_8f059f
timeout_ms = 1500